Handover Note — Harwick Street Lease

To the board, from outgoing director Sel Branner to incoming director Ida Morro: negotiations with landlord Quayle Estates are at mid-stage. We've secured agreement in principle on a shorter term; rent figure remains open. Ida takes over all correspondence from Monday. Our confidential position on acceptable terms is set out below.

management briefing: Project Zorix slips by six weeks because of the audit delay.

Provenance on the Fernwick wiki is governed by role. Only members of the release-steward group may edit the Build Lineage pages, and every edit is countersigned by the publishing pipeline. Viewer and contributor roles see a read-only rendering with edit history hidden. Before approving a release, verify the lineage page was last touched by a steward, and that it carries the token recorded below.

build token for kajog-baguf: htk14_e43bf70f92bbf6

Welcome to the Farepath pricing team. As a contractor, you'll help run the Tiered Tuesdays ticket-pricing experiment for the Lornbeck Amphitheater pilot. Variant assignments live in the Quillbox dashboard; don't change bucket weights without sign-off from Mira on the experimentation desk. To access the archived results vault, you'll need the recovery passphrase in addition to your normal login. For reference during setup, the passphrase is included below.

vault phrase of yaguf-hahaf = druath-holix